Specifications and technical data
- SKU: A6395450301-1
- Mark: Mercedes (Genuine OE)
- Condition: Used
- OEM Part Number: A6395450301
- Substitutable numbers: A6395450301, A 639 545 03 01, A6395450101, A 639 545 01 01, A6395450601, A 639 545 06 01
- Category: Fuses & Fuse Boxes
The role of the SAM comfort module in the electrical system
The Mercedes W639 Fuse Box Relay Control Unit Electric Module SAM acts as a power distribution hub and a control center for many body circuits. It is responsible for logical load management, control of selected consumers, and supervision of circuits protected by fuses. Thanks to this, individual vehicle systems – such as lighting, selected comfort functions, or additional equipment – receive stable power and are protected against short circuits.
A properly selected module from this group allows for restoring the correct operation of the system after damage resulting from overloads, contact corrosion, or previous electrical repairs. Using an original solution is particularly important in vehicles where compliance with the factory wiring architecture and control logic is essential.
Compatibility and selection by part numbers
The presented comfort module for Mercedes should be selected primarily based on the OEM part number and available interchangeable numbers to ensure full compatibility with the specific equipment version and vehicle model year. In practice, this means matching it both in terms of functionality and in terms of connectors, pin layout, and the configuration of circuits protected by fuses.
When selecting components from the power supply and circuit protection group, it is worth paying attention to compatibility with the original installation to avoid communication problems in the vehicle network and errors in the operation of comfort systems. In case of doubt, comparing the markings on the housing and consulting service documentation is helpful.
